Internet Marketing and Search Engines
One of the keys to successful Internet marketing is to understand exactly how search engines work and how important they are to marketing items. Online, most people find items by searching for them with a search engine. Google and Yahoo, the top two search engines, are extremely important in the Internet marketing game because they direct much of the online traffic.
Using search engine placement criteria to give a site or a page a better placement in the search engines results is called search engine optimization. This is creating a site or a page that is written to give it the best placement possible when someone is searching for the topic. With a good placement, many more people will see it in the search results and will click on it to find out more. This is free traffic that is generated by the search engines themselves and requires no advertising or paid placement. This is also called organic traffic.
To get this organic traffic, marketers concentrate on the specific topic that the site or page is about. This topic can be narrowed down into a few main keywords. A keyword can be a word or a short phrase, and it should be something that people will search for. To find out exactly what people are searching for, many marketers go to a keyword tool and type in a few related words to find out what people are searching for the most.
Once a marketer finds out the popular keywords that are related to the topic, those words should be incorporated into the site or page. This is often done by including each of the chosen keywords two to three times per hundred words on the page. This gives the page a keyword density that will optimize the content for the search engines to find. When someone searches for those keywords, the search engine being used will find pages that have those keywords featured prominently in them.
Search engine optimization is important to Internet marketing both because it costs nothing and because it can be one of the biggest traffic drivers to a site. Once a site is made up of content that has a good keyword density, the traffic to that content can be expected to improve. Sometimes this takes time, as search engines often take the age of a site into account, but many people in Internet marketing find that tweaking their information with the right keywords can result in better traffic right away.
One of the best things about search engine optimization is that once it's done, the marketer can concentrate on other aspects of their marketing. The keywords work on their own and don't need anything else from the marketer. That also means that organic traffic can be brought in even if no other marketing is done. And when traffic starts coming in from search engines, there may not be a lot of other Internet marketing that needs to be done for the site or page to be marketed.
